Scott Fitzgerald that tells the story of a group of characters living in the imaginary city ... cs project filesWebApr 19, 2024 · A fun activity for The Great Gatsby chapter 1 is to have students look at a modern Gatsby retelling by Nghi Vo. Vo uses a lyrical magical realism technique to tell the story through the narrative voice of Jordan Baker. This provides an interesting opportunity to look at the diction and style of both authors. eam 4.4WebSummary and Analysis Chapter 1.
